Вход на сайт
Непонятно с async-await в C# - 2
1777 просмотров
Перейти к просмотру всей ветки
в ответ alex445 31.08.21 11:56
А какая стоит задача то?
С этим кодом может быть примерно такое извращение для паралельного исполнения
private static void RunParallel() { Task[] tasks = new Task[3]; tasks[0] = Task.Run(async () => { await Wait1(); }); tasks[1] = Task.Run(async () => { await Wait1(); }); tasks[2] = Task.Run(async () => { await Wait1(); }); Task.WaitAll(tasks); }
А так хотя бы сюды нужно глянуть
https://devblogs.microsoft.com/pfxteam/await-synchronizationcontext-and-console-apps/